Oladapo is a traditional Yoruba name from Nigeria meaning 'the wealth has come' or 'wealth has mixed with me.' Derived from 'Ola' meaning wealth or honor, and 'dapo' meaning to mix or join, it expresses the joy of receiving prosperity or blessings. Historically, Yoruba names are deeply symbolic, often reflecting family hopes or circumstances around a child's birth.
In Yoruba culture, names like Oladapo convey deep meaning and are often given to mark important events, such as a prosperous birth or a family's hopes for wealth and honor. They reflect the Yoruba belief that names influence destiny. The name has been passed down through generations as a symbol of success and positive fortune.
Today, Oladapo remains a popular name among Yoruba families both in Nigeria and the diaspora. It is embraced for its rich cultural roots and positive connotations of prosperity and honor. Increasingly, parents are choosing names like Oladapo to reconnect with heritage and instill pride in cultural identity amid a globalized world.
